Motivation/Motive Distribute cards to the pupils. The pupils with the start ‘card’ begins
Question and he/she reads aloud, “I have the start card”, and the first
question.
Each pupil then looks at his/her card to see if he/she has the
matching answer. Then, the pupil with the “matching answer” reads
the answer and then poses his/her question.
All learners then look for the match and the game continues until
they get to the learners with the end card.
